CINEMATIC WINTER HORROR — “THE FIGURES” STYLE: Ultra-realistic cinematic horror, grounded post-apocalyptic atmosphere, premium television series production quality, photorealistic human characters, physically accurate snow and wind, realistic creature movement, natural skin and clothing textures, subtle film grain, anamorphic cinematography, realistic depth of field, restrained color grading. The scene must feel like a real scene filmed for a major-budget survival horror series. No fantasy aesthetics, no glowing eyes, no magical effects, no cartoon CGI, no exaggerated monster design. SETTING: A completely abandoned roadside gas station in the middle of a frozen wilderness at night. Heavy snow is falling. Strong wind moves through the empty parking lot. Several abandoned cars are half-buried in snow. A single emergency light above the gas station flickers intermittently. Visibility is limited by the snowstorm. A lone man in a heavy winter jacket walks through the parking lot carrying a flashlight. CAMERA: Slow cinematic handheld tracking shot from behind the man. Subtle breathing movement. Very small natural camera micro-shakes. The camera feels physically operated by a cinematographer, never perfectly stabilized. SHOT 1 — THE SILHOUETTE The man suddenly stops. Far ahead, approximately 40 meters away, a human silhouette stands motionless in the middle of the snow-covered road. The man raises his flashlight. The beam barely reaches the figure through the snow. The figure appears to be a woman wearing a winter coat. She is standing completely still with her back toward him. The man watches her for several seconds. DIALOGUE: “Hey... are you okay?” No response. Only wind. SHOT 2 — APPROACH The man slowly walks toward the figure. CAMERA: Long-lens tracking shot from behind the man, compressing the snowy distance. His boots sink deeply into the snow. His breathing becomes heavier. The figure remains completely motionless. The wind moves her coat and hair. But something feels wrong. SHOT 3 — THE FIRST DETAIL The man stops approximately ten meters away. He raises the flashlight directly toward her. The light reveals her boots. They are completely buried in snow. He looks at the ground. There are no footprints leading toward her. The man freezes. He slowly raises the flashlight toward her face. SHOT 4 — THE TURN The figure suddenly moves. Not her body. Only her head. Her head slowly rotates toward him while her shoulders and entire body remain completely still. The movement is unnaturally smooth and anatomically wrong. The flashlight illuminates her face. At first she looks almost human. Then the camera slowly pushes closer. Her skin is extremely pale and frost-covered. Her eyes are cloudy and almost completely white. Her face is unnaturally thin. Her mouth is slightly open. She doesn't blink. She simply stares directly at him. No screaming. No attack. Just silence. SHOT 5 — THE REVEAL The man slowly takes one step backward. CRUNCH. His boot breaks the snow. The creature's eyes immediately move toward the sound. Then— A second CRUNCH behind him. The man freezes. He slowly turns around. CAMERA: Slow 180-degree handheld rotation following his flashlight. Through the snowstorm, another human silhouette is standing behind him. Then another. And another. And another. The camera slowly rises. There are dozens of figures scattered across the road and surrounding forest. All standing completely motionless. None of them have visible footprints. SHOT 6 — THE HORROR The man turns back toward the first creature. It is now standing several meters closer. He never saw it move. The creature tilts its head slightly. Then it takes one slow step forward. CRUNCH. Another creature moves. CRUNCH. Then another. CRUNCH. Suddenly every figure begins walking toward him at exactly the same time. Not running. Walking. Slowly. Silently. The man backs away in panic. His flashlight shakes violently. SHOT 7 — FINAL MOMENT CAMERA: Extreme close-up on the man's terrified face. He realizes there are figures behind him too. His breathing stops. The sound completely drops out. CUT TO BLACK. After one second of absolute silence: A single loud CRUNCH of snow. Then another. Then dozens of footsteps rapidly approaching from every direction. CUT TO BLACK. END.
Where it fits
Major horror reveal — escalating tension as the protagonist encounters unnatural figures in a desolate winter landscape.
How to use it
Replace the winter horror setting with your own desolate environment to maintain tension. Keep the slow handheld tracking shots to preserve intimacy and unease. Cut before and after the reveal shots to focus on mounting dread without distraction.
